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
57711 549736 062
84560 412306895 886411453
84560 412306895 886411453
8742902331 2864594990 00
All about undefined
Interested in learning more?
84560 412306895 886411453
8742902331 2864594990 00
See more
6884296 67765254 54
09 33977 18064095100 71155
See more
90733425 191409168 40
41 8610 1237612 41058 8813571676
See more